SUMMARY:B&B Book Club: The Game's Afoot\, or Holmes for the Holidays
DESCRIPTION:B&B is partnering with the Hillsboro Public Library this season to dig even deeper into the literature that complements the shows. Register to attend one or both meetings\, December 4 and December 11. We will be discussing the book FOR THE SAKE OF THE GAME: STORIES INSPIRED BY THE SHERLOCK HOLMES CANON edited by Laurie R. King and Leslie S. Klinger\, and the stage production of THE GAME’S AFOOT\, OR HOLMES FOR THE HOLIDAYS.
